UNREGISTER_NETDEVICE(9) | Network device support | UNREGISTER_NETDEVICE(9) |
NAME¶
unregister_netdevice_queue - remove device from the kernelSYNOPSIS¶
void unregister_netdevice_queue(struct net_device * dev, struct list_head * head);
ARGUMENTS¶
devdevice
head
list
DESCRIPTION¶
This function shuts down a device interface and removes it from the kernel tables. If head not NULL, device is queued to be unregistered later.Callers must hold the rtnl semaphore. You may want unregister_netdev instead of this.
